  1. Ṛgveda 10.170.1, English MAY the Bright God drink glorious Soma-mingled meath, giving the sacrifice's lord uninjured life; He who, wind-urged, in person guards our offspring well, hath nourished them with food and shines o'er many a land. Ralph T.H. Griffith
  2. Ṛgveda 10.170.2, English Radiant, as high Truth, cherished, best at winning strength, Truth based upon the statute that supports the heavens, He rose, a light, that kills Vrtras and enemies, best slayer of the Dasyus, Asuras, and foes. Ralph T.H. Griffith
  3. Ṛgveda 10.170.3, English This light, the best of lights, supreme, all-conquering, winner of riches, is exalted with high laud. All-lighting, radiant, mighty as the Sun to see, he spreadeth wide unfailing victory and strength. Ralph T.H. Griffith
  4. Ṛgveda 10.170.4, English Beaming forth splendour with thy light, thou hast attained heaven's lustrous realm. By thee were brought together all existing things, possessor of all Godhead, All-effecting God. Ralph T.H. Griffith
  1. 10.170.1वि॒भ्राड्बृ॒हत्पि॑बतु सो॒म्यं मध्वायु॒र्दध॑द्य॒ज्ञप॑ता॒ववि॑ह्रुतम् । वात॑जूतो॒ यो अ॑भि॒रक्ष॑ति॒ त्मना॑ प्र॒जाः पु॑पोष पुरु॒धा वि रा॑जति ॥
  2. 10.170.2वि॒भ्राड्बृ॒हत्सुभृ॑तं वाज॒सात॑मं॒ धर्म॑न्दि॒वो ध॒रुणे॑ स॒त्यमर्पि॑तम् । अ॒मि॒त्र॒हा वृ॑त्र॒हा द॑स्यु॒हन्त॑मं॒ ज्योति॑र्जज्ञे असुर॒हा स॑पत्न॒हा ॥
  3. 10.170.3इ॒दं श्रेष्ठं॒ ज्योति॑षां॒ ज्योति॑रुत्त॒मं वि॑श्व॒जिद्ध॑न॒जिदु॑च्यते बृ॒हत् । वि॒श्व॒भ्राड्भ्रा॒जो महि॒ सूर्यो॑ दृ॒श उ॒रु प॑प्रथे॒ सह॒ ओजो॒ अच्यु॑तम् ॥
  4. 10.170.4वि॒भ्राज॒ञ्ज्योति॑षा॒ स्व१॒॑रग॑च्छो रोच॒नं दि॒वः । येने॒मा विश्वा॒ भुव॑ना॒न्याभृ॑ता वि॒श्वक॑र्मणा वि॒श्वदे॑व्यावता ॥
